コード例 #1
0
 public RunController(
     StartupOptions options,
     IWorkspaceServer workspaceServer)
 {
     _options         = options ?? throw new ArgumentNullException(nameof(options));
     _workspaceServer = workspaceServer;
 }
コード例 #2
0
 public LanguageServicesController(IWorkspaceServer workspaceServer)
 {
     _workspaceServer = workspaceServer ?? throw new ArgumentNullException(nameof(workspaceServer));
 }
コード例 #3
0
 public WorkspaceServerMultiplexer(IPackageFinder packageFinder)
 {
     _packageFinder         = packageFinder;
     _roslynWorkspaceServer = new RoslynWorkspaceServer(packageFinder);
     _fsharpWorkspaceServer = new FSharpWorkspaceServer(packageFinder);
 }
コード例 #4
0
 public CompileController(
     IWorkspaceServer workspaceServer)
 {
     _workspaceServer = workspaceServer;
 }